Ideal Credit Union is a full service financial institution, founded in 1926 and proudly serving banking customers throughout Minnesota’s Twin Cities area. We are a non-​for-​profit local financial cooperative, meaning Ideal CU returns profits to members in the form of better rates and services.

Membership is open to anyone in several surrounding counties. Those outside the six-​county area may join with a small donation. Complete membership information is available on our website or by calling a customer service representative.

Savings accounts are federally insured by the National Credit Union Administration (NCUA). We are governed by a volunteer board of directors, elected by Ideal CU members.

History

Established in 1926.

In 1926 a group of forward-​thinking postal employees formed a financial cooperative, giving birth to St. Paul Postal Employees Credit Union (now Ideal Credit Union) where membership was limited to only postal employees. As the credit union thrived, membership was opened to family members, select employee groups and those who joined by donating to a local Scholarship fund. Then, in 2002, membership opened further to residents of Washington, Ramsey and Dakota counties and later to Anoka, Chisago and Hennepin counties in 2006.

Postal Credit Union officially changed its name to Ideal Credit Union in June, 2014. This change was a thoughtful and strategic move by management and the credit union’s board of directors. Extensive research showed the credit union needed a name that would better align it with its broad and diverse community-​based membership, and provide a foundation for growth in the years ahead.
